#c8568d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c8568d is composed of 78.4% red, 33.7%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 331.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 56.1%. #c8568d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#91001b.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#c8568d color description : Moderate pink.

#c8568d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c8568d has RGB values of R:200, G:86,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.3,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13129357.

Shades and Tints of #c8568d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090306 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c8568d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#948a8f is the less saturated color, while #fc228b is the most saturated one.
